Step-by-Step Guide to Verifying Your WD Hard Drive 📝🔍
1. Check the Packaging: Genuine WD hard drives come in well-designed, professional packaging. Look for clear labeling, a barcode, and a holographic sticker that confirms authenticity. If the packaging looks cheap or lacks these details, it’s a red flag. 🚩
2. Inspect the Serial Number: Every WD hard drive has a unique serial number. This number should match the one on the box and the one listed in the WD software. You can find the serial number on the drive itself, usually on a label. 🏷️
3. Use the WD Support Website: Visit the official WD support website and use the serial number to check the warranty status. If the serial number is recognized and shows a valid warranty period, you likely have an authentic drive. 🖥️🔗
4. Download and Run WD Discovery: WD offers a free tool called WD Discovery, which can scan your connected drives and verify their authenticity. Simply download and run the tool, and it will provide detailed information about your drive, including its model and serial number. 🛠️🔍
Common Red Flags to Watch Out For ⚠️🚫
1. Price Too Good to Be True: If the price seems too low compared to reputable retailers, it’s probably a counterfeit. Remember, you get what you pay for. 🤑
2. No Warranty Information: Authentic WD hard drives come with a warranty. If the seller can’t provide warranty details or claims the warranty is void, steer clear. 🚫
3. Poor Customer Reviews: Check online reviews and forums for feedback on the seller. If there are multiple complaints about counterfeit products, it’s best to avoid that seller altogether. 👎
Taking Action: What to Do if You Suspect a Counterfeit 🚨🚨
If you suspect that your WD hard drive is counterfeit, contact the seller immediately and request a refund or replacement. You can also report the seller to WD and the platform where you purchased the drive.
